5. CONNECTION TO SUPERIOR I&C HVAC SYSTEM
5.1 CONTROL – DESCRIPTIONS, PRIORITIES
As for the external control the communication module allows you to use:
1/ "MODBUS" communication protocol
2/ request on capacity through the use of 0...10V signal, operating mode via contact input
3/ request on capacity through the use of contact inputs (3 max), operating mode via contact input
The communication module respects priority of external signals as follows:
If the MODBUS communication sends at least one record from the recorded registries only commands from
MODBUS will be respected (logic and analogue signals are ignored) until the power supply is turned off.
In the analogue signal is above the power output "1" the analogue input for the power value will be accepted as
the control input.
If one of the two control inputs "MODBUS" or "analog" is not activated after switching on the power supply, the
control by logic signals (contacts) is respected.
The connection is made directly at the terminals of the communication module KM113.22.

INPUTS FOR EXTERNAL CONTROL
– digital, analogue
OPERATION ACTIVATION (ON-OFF)
Input terminals "ON" – Logic input (voltage-free contact).
When the contact "0V + D4" is closed (terminals 18+22) the operation of the device is allowed, when it is
opened the operation is stopped.
The current status of this input is indicated on the display by the size of the letter showing the selected
operational mode.
Example:
„cO ... 24 ... 24" = operational mode "cooling ", operation is not allowed
„CO ... 24 ... 24" = operational mode "cooling", operation is allowed
„hO ... 24 ... 24" = operational mode "heat pump", operation is not allowed
„HO ... 24 ... 24" = operational mode "heat pump", operation is allowed
OPERATIONAL MODE REQUEST "COOLING=C", "HEAT PUMP=H"
Input terminals "MODE C/H" - Logic input (voltage-free contact)
When the contact "0V+DI1" is closed (terminals 18+19) the communication module sends a request to switch
the compressor unit from "cooling" mode to the "heat pump" mode = H".
When the contact is off/open the communication module will send a request to switch the operational mode
from "heat pump" back to the "cooling mode = C".
